Spurs: A Legacy of Grit and Precision
The San Antonio Spurs have built a dynasty on a foundation of grit, precision, and unselfish play. For decades, they’ve been a model of consistency in the NBA, a testament to their legendary coaching staff and a knack for developing talent. When you think Spurs, you think Gregg Popovich – a mastermind who has consistently adapted his team's style while maintaining a winning culture. Even as the roster evolves, the core principles remain: strong defense, intelligent offense, and a deep understanding of team basketball. This season, the Spurs are looking to blend their veteran experience with emerging young talent. Players like [Insert Key Spurs Player 1, e.g., DeMar DeRozan] bring veteran leadership and clutch scoring, while emerging stars like [Insert Key Spurs Player 2, e.g., Dejounte Murray] are showcasing their all-around game, driving the team forward. The Spurs' offensive system is renowned for its ball movement, creating open looks through constant motion and smart decision-making. They don't rely on isolation plays as much as other teams; instead, they trust the system to generate good shots. Defensively, they are known for their communication, rotations, and physicality, making it tough for opponents to get clean looks. Their ability to adapt on the fly is another hallmark; they can switch up defensive schemes and adjust their offensive approach based on the opponent's strengths and weaknesses. This adaptability has been crucial in their sustained success, allowing them to remain competitive year after year. Cavaliers: Rising Stars and Dynamic Play
On the other side, we have the Cleveland Cavaliers, a team that’s been making some serious noise with its blend of rising stars and dynamic play. This young core has injected a ton of energy and excitement into the franchise, and they're looking to make a statement. The Cavaliers are built around the explosive talent of [Insert Key Cavaliers Player 1, e.g., Donovan Mitchell], a guard who can get buckets in bunches and take over games with his scoring prowess. Alongside him, [Insert Key Cavaliers Player 2, e.g., Darius Garland] provides a smooth offensive game with his exceptional playmaking and shooting ability. The emergence of their big man, [Insert Key Cavaliers Player 3, e.g., Jarrett Allen] or [Insert Key Cavaliers Player 4, e.g., Evan Mobley], adds a dominant presence in the paint, both offensively and defensively. What makes the Cavaliers so dangerous is their speed and athleticism. They love to push the pace, transition effectively, and attack the basket. Their offense can be relentless, with multiple players capable of creating their own shot or setting up teammates. When their offense is clicking, they can put up points in a hurry, making it incredibly difficult for opposing defenses to keep up. Defensively, they've shown flashes of brilliance, particularly with their length and ability to contest shots. Players like Mobley, with his defensive versatility, are crucial in anchoring their defense. They aim to disrupt passing lanes, force turnovers, and protect the rim. The chemistry between their guards, Mitchell and Garland, has been developing nicely, creating a potent backcourt duo that can dissect defenses with pick-and-rolls and isolation plays.
